Role Description
The Group Financial Controller is a senior yet hands-on role responsible for scaling, maintaining and continuously improving the finance function from the ground up. You will own both the strategic and operational day-to-day elements by working closely with the Co-CEOs and clinic leadership teams to ensure financial accuracy, control and reporting across the Skingevity group of clinics.
Main Responsibilities
The Group Financial Controller will own both the strategic and operational elements, a non-exhaustive list of responsibilities of which is below:
- Own the group’s financial control (parent and individual clinics).
- Own consolidation and intercompany reporting across all group entities.
- Maintain and refine the chart of accounts, accounting policies, and reporting templates as the group scales.
- Maintain the bookkeeping in Xero.
- Deliver monthly management accounts and year-end statutory accounts.
- Prepare and submit VAT returns (incl. partial VAT).
- Oversee, with support from the HR function, the Group’s monthly payroll process.
- Support M&A and post-acquisition integration.
- Create budgets and financial models.
- Monitor cash flow and develop forecasting processes.
- Prepare Board and investor reporting packs.
